SOUTHERN CORN SALAD RECIPE



Southern Corn Salad Recipe image

Easy Southern Corn Salad only takes minutes to prepare and, because it's made without mayonnaise, it's fresh, light, and healthy.

Provided by Sharon Rigsby

Categories     Salad     Side Dish

Time 32m

Number Of Ingredients 7

5 ears fresh corn
1 small red onion (minced)
3 tablespoon cider vinegar
3 tablespoon olive oil
½ teaspoon kosher salt
½ teaspoon ground black pepper
½ teaspoon fresh basil (chopped)

Steps:

  • Use a sharp knife and slice the bottom off of the unshucked ears of corn. Place them in the microwave, two at a time.
  • Cook on high for three minutes. Let the corn cool slightly and, using a potholder or dish towel, squeeze at the top. The husk and silk will slip off. Set aside and repeat with the other ears of corn.
  • When the corn is cool, cut the kernels off the cob with a sharp knife. Cut downward, as close to the base of the kernels as possible, but don't cut into the cob. Turn the ear of corn and repeat all the way around until all of the kernels have been removed.
  • Combine the cider vinegar, olive oil, and salt and pepper in a medium-size bowl. Mix well. Add the onion and corn kernels and toss to combine.
  • Just before serving, add the basil and stir to combine. Serve immediately.

FRESH CORN SALAD



Fresh Corn Salad image

Take advantage of summer's seasonal bounty with Ina Garten's easy Fresh Corn Salad recipe from Barefoot Contessa on Food Network, made with fresh basil.

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     side-dish

Time 13m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

5 ears of corn, shucked
1/2 cup small-diced red onion (1 small onion)
3 tablespoons cider vinegar
3 tablespoons good olive oil
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/2 cup julienned fresh basil leaves

Steps:

  • In a large pot of boiling salted water, cook the corn for 3 minutes until the starchiness is just gone. Drain and immerse it in ice water to stop the cooking and to set the color. When the corn is cool, cut the kernels off the cob, cutting close to the cob.
  • Toss the kernels in a large bowl with the red onions, vinegar, olive oil, salt, and pepper. Just before serving, toss in the fresh basil. Taste for seasonings and serve cold or at room temperature.

CORNBREAD WITH FRESH OR FROZEN SWEET CORN



Cornbread With Fresh or Frozen Sweet Corn image

Cornbread with corn is a great variation on the basic recipe. You can make it with fresh, frozen, or canned corn-they will all work.

Provided by Danilo Alfaro

Categories     Appetizer     Side Dish     Bread

Time 35m

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 cup all-purpose flour (sifted)
1 cup yellow cornmeal
1 tablespo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up half-and-half
2 eggs (beaten)
1/4 cup butter (or shortening, melted), plus extra for greasing the dish
1/2 cup sugar (optional if you prefer unsweetened cornbread)
1 cup sweet corn (fresh, thawed, or canned; drained well)

Steps:

  • Gather the ingredients.
  • Preheat the oven to 400 F. Thoroughly grease a 9 x 9-inch baking dish.
  • Sift together the flour, cornmeal, baking powder, and salt.
  • Combine the half-and-half, eggs, butter (or shortening), and sugar (if using).
  • Add half-and-half mixture to the flour mixture and combine just until the flour is moistened, no more than 10 to 15 seconds. Then fold in the corn, but don't overmix the batter or your cornbread will be too tough.
  • Pour the batter into your prepared baking dish and bake the cornbread immediately.
  • Bake 25 to 30 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the cornbread comes out clean and the edge of the cornbread starts to separate from the baking dish. Cut into slices or squares. Serve and enjoy.
